Chelsea vs Everton latest injury news as 10 players ruled out


Chelsea are back in action on Saturday when they face a tough-to-beat Everton side in the early game. The Blues’ tough run-in continues here after their big win over Fulham, needing to produce a very good run of form between now and the end of the season to finish in the top five and secure Champions League football.
The Toffees will be pleased with the season they have managed, particularly after the arrival of David Moyes, and they will feel they can hold anyone on their current form, losing only two of their last 13 league games. Ahead of another huge game for Chelsea, we have rounded up all the latest injury news surrounding both teams.

Mangala is out for the season and beyond due to a serious knee injury. Moyes said in January: “Mangala will go back. I think we're waiting for the surgeon to clear it. I think he will be operated on in France, as far as we know.”
Dominic Calvert-Lewin - Out
Calvert-Lewin is hoping to return before the end of the season. Moyes has said: “Dominic is out on the grass and is training well. I think we have another three weeks before we can start talking about him getting back into full-time training or games.”
Jesper Lindstrom - Out
Moyes has confirmed that Lindstrom’s season is over. He said: “Unfortunately, Jesper had a hernia operation yesterday, and that will rule him out for probably most of the season now. So that's disappointing.”
Armando Broja - Out (Ineligible)
Broja cannot face his parent club.
James Tarkowski - Out
Tarkowski’s season is over, with Moyes saying: “[We just know] that he's got a hamstring injury. It was quite obvious for everybody to see. So, obviously, we'll assess it during the week, and we'll see exactly how we are.”

Fofana will not return this season, with Maresca having said: “Unfortunately, Wes will be out for the rest of the season.”
Omari Kellyman - Out
Kellyman has confirmed he will miss the end of the season, writing on social media: “Beyond gutted to say that this season has come to an early end for me due to a re-injury of my hamstring. 24-25 has been a tough season for me mentally and physically due to injury, but it’s important now that I take time to get this right.”
Marc Guiu - Out
Guiu is still out, but he could return in the next couple of weeks. Maresca said last week: “We have good news on Marc. From today, he looks quite good, much better, and he can be back before the season finishes.”
Malo Gusto - Out
Gusto’s season looks to be over, with Maresca saying after the Fulham game: “Unfortunately, it's not a good one. It looks like a muscle injury.”
